ResumoInfluence of the Density in Physical-Mechanical Properties of Particleboards Abstract. This paper aimed at evaluating the effect of the board density on physical and mechanical properties of particleboards made from Eucalyptus grandis W. Hill ex Maiden. Three board densities were tested: 0.6, 0.7, and 0.8g/cm3. For each density level four boards were manufactured as follow: 8% urea-formaldehyde resin, 1% wax, 180oC hot-pressing for 8 minutes and 3.0 MPa. For each treatment, samples for the physical assays (density, moisture content, water absorption and thickness swelling) and mechanical assays (static bending, internal bonding and screw withdrawal) had been removed. Results indicated relations between board density and properties evaluated, with the best relations for mechanical properties, that increased with panels' densification.
